Description:

Centipede: arthropod belonging to the class Chilopoda of the subphylum Myriapoda.They are elongated metameric creatures with one pair of legs per body segment Unknown spotting: jumps like a grasshopper and is an 1 inch or 1.5 inches. has 3 legs for each side of the body and lives under leaves and pines on the side of the road
